The cheapest way to get from Mayo County to Edinburgh is to train and fly which costs £60 - £170 and takes 8h 48m.
The fastest way to get from Mayo County to Edinburgh is to bus and fly which takes 5h 47m and costs £70 - £190.
The distance between Mayo County and Edinburgh is 301 miles.
It takes approximately 5h 47m to get from Mayo County to Edinburgh, including transfers.
